WHAT DOES LIMITED MEAN IN ENGLISH?

Limited

Limited may refer to: ▪ Limited company, a company in which the liability of its members is limited to what they have invested in the company ▪ Limited liability company, a limited company that blends elements of partnership and corporate structures - primarily in the United States ▪ Private company limited by shares, a limited company whose shares are not public - primarily in Commonwealth countries ▪ Private company limited by guarantee, primarily for non-profit organisations - in Britain and Ireland ▪ Public limited company, a limited company whose shares are sold to the public - primarily in Commonwealth countries ▪ Limited partnership, a partially limited company where liability is limited for limited partners, but not general partners ▪ Limited liability partnership, generally a limited company where liability is limited for all partners ▪ Limited liability limited partnership, a limited company where liability is limited for all partners - United States...

Definition of limited in the English dictionary

The first definition of limited in the dictionary is having a limit; restricted; confined. Other definition of limited is without fullness or scope; narrow. Limited is also restricted or checked, by or as if by a constitution, laws, or an assembly.
